Rambler's Top100
Все новости Новости компаний

Новый программный пакет SUN MICROSYSTEMS увеличивает скорость выполнения запросов до 90%

27 апреля 2009

Самая популярная в мире база данных с открытыми исходными кодами позволяет компаниям не только достичь рекордной производительности и повысить возможности масштабирования, но и сэкономить значительные средства.

Корпорация Sun Microsystems объявила о выходе MySQL 5.4, новой версии самой популярной в мире базы данных с открытыми исходными кодами, которая позволяет существенно повысить производительность и увеличить возможности масштабирования приложений MySQL. Предварительная версия MySQL 5.4 уже доступна для загрузки на веб-странице http://www.mysql.com/5.4.

Объявление
о выпуске новой версии программного пакета было сделано на седьмой ежегодной конференции MySQL Conference & Expo, которая проходит в Выставочном центре г. Санта-Клара. Это одно из самых представительных в мире мероприятий, в нем принимают участие более 2 тыс. специалистов. Оно предназначено для разработчиков баз данных с открытыми исходными кодами, администраторов баз данных, производителей программного обеспечения и руководителей ИТ-подразделений.

В версии MySQL 5.4 реализованы новые функции для увеличения производительности и повышения уровня масштабируемости. Они позволяют подсистеме хранения данных InnoDB использовать все возможности серверов x86, содержащих до 16 процессорных ядер, и серверов CMT, содержащих до 64 процессорных ядер. В MySQL 5.4 также включены новые средства для оптимизации подзапросов и улучшена реализация операции JOIN. Данные нововведения позволяют ускорить выполнение некоторых типов запросов до 90%*. Все эти усовершенствования работают незаметно для пользователя и не требуют внесения никаких дополнительных кодов в приложения или в SQL-запросы.

Открывая конференцию, Карен Теган Падир (Karen Tegan Padir), вице-президент подразделения MySQL and Software Infrastructure Group корпорации Sun Microsystems, обратился к сообществу MySQL: «Без каких-либо изменений кода и вмешательства с вашей стороны MySQL 5.4 повысит производительность и уровень масштабируемости ваших приложений. Они смогут удовлетворить запросы более требовательных пользователей и оптимально подойдут для более интенсивной обработки данных. MySQL 5.4 также лучше приспособлена для работы на масштабируемых системах SMP. Пожалуйста, загрузите предварительную версию и отправьте нам свои отзывы, замечания и предложения – мы надеемся, что эта версия MySQL станет самой быстродействующей и высококачественной среди когда-либо выпускавшихся».

«Выполненные нами предварительные испытания MySQL 5.4 показали, что наши приложения стали работать до 40% быстрее сразу после установки новой версии ПО, – заявил Фил Гильдебранд (Phil Hildebrand), директор подразделения Database & Deployments компании thePlatform. – Мы будем продолжать тщательное исследование этой версии, чтобы получить дополнительные преимущества».

Возможности и преимущества MySQL 5.4

В MySQL 5.4 запланирована реализация ряда новых функций уровня предприятия и серьезных изменений, в том числе:
·         Увеличение уровня масштабируемости – это позволит использовать для работы подсистемы хранения данных InnoDB все возможности серверов x86, содержащих до 16 процессорных ядер, и серверов CMT, содержащих до 64 процессорных ядер. Это более чем в два раза превышает имевшиеся ранее возможности.
·         Оптимизация подзапросов – позволяет увеличить быстродействие аналитических запросов, поскольку время выполнения некоторых подзапросов теперь составляет лишь долю секунды по сравнению со временем, которое затрачивалось на эти операции в предыдущих версиях MySQL.
·         Новые алгоритмы выполнения запросов – использование системной памяти позволяет ускорить выполнение параллельных операций JOIN, особенно в MySQL Cluster, благодаря минимизации обмена данными между сервером и кластерными узлами.
·         Усовершенствованные хранимые процедуры – более надежное управление обработкой ошибок благодаря предусмотренным функциям SIGNAL/RESIGNAL. Теперь в приложениях можно увереннее использовать хранимые процедуры для реализации бизнес-логики.
·         Усовершенствованные подготовленные инструкции (prepared statements) – теперь подготовленные инструкции поддерживают выходные параметры, что повышает их функциональность.
·         Улучшенная информационная схема – обеспечивает более полный доступ к метаданным, описывающим типы параметров и возвращаемых значений хранимых процедур. Разработчикам, использующим интерфейсы, подобные ODBC и JDBC, теперь будет доступно гораздо больше информации.
·         Совершенствование поддержки DTrace – улучшенные возможности диагностики и устранения неисправностей в MySQL при работе под управлением ОС Solaris.

Поддерживаемые платформы и доступность
MySQL 5.4 будет поддерживать широкий спектр аппаратных и программных платформ, включая Red Hat Enterprise Linux, SuSE Enterprise Linux, Microsoft Windows, ОС Sun Solaris 10, Mac OS X, Free BSD, HP-UX, IBM AIX, IBM i5/OS и другие популярные дистрибутивы Linux.

Предварительная версия MySQL 5.4 для 64-разрядных ОС Solaris и Linux уже доступна для загрузки на веб-странице http://www.mysql.com/5.4. Предполагаемая дата выхода общедоступной версии будет названа позже в этом году на основе анализа замечаний и предложений сообщества.

Базы данных Sun MySQL
MySQL — это самый популярный в мире программный пакет для создания баз данных. Многие крупнейшие и быстро развивающиеся организации во всем мире используют MySQL, чтобы сократить временные и материальные затраты на организацию эксплуатации своих популярных веб-сайтов, коммуникационных сетей, ответственных деловых систем и коммерческого ПО.  На сайте www.mysql.com Sun предоставляет корпоративным пользователям возможность подписки и ряд сервисов. Корпорация Sun Microsystems также активно поддерживает открытое сообщество разработчиков MySQL.

Заметили неточность или опечатку в тексте? Выделите её мышкой и нажмите: Ctrl + Enter. Спасибо!
Поделиться:

Оставить свой комментарий:

Для комментирования необходимо авторизоваться!

Комментарии по материалу

Данный материал еще не комментировался.